Towards a Revolutionary Info-Geometric Control Theory with Potential Applications of Fokker Planck Kolmogorov(FPK) Equation to System Control, Modelling and Simulation
Ismail A Mageed, Yuyang Zhou, Yefeng Liu, Qichun Zhang
Abstract
An exposition of a ground-breaking Info-Geometric approach to FPK probability density function (PDF) is undertaken in this paper. The results extend to finding the FPK Geodesic equations (GEs) of motion. Exact analytic solutions of these GES are derived. the Some potential applications of FPK to system control, modelling and simulation are provided. Challenging Open problems are given combined with conclusion and next phase research.
